Java יסודות

Java יסודות 14: קריאה / כתיבה קבצים

14 קטעי וידאו

80 דקות

עבור לנושא האחרון שנראים קורס בסיסי זה קבצי הכתיבה וקריאה עם Java, אז בואו נעשה משהו פשוט מאוד, אשר יש כלי עזר רבים על כוח, מאוחסן בקובץ טקסט, קצת מידע שאנחנו רוצים, וכיצד לשחזר אותו, זה משמש די בתכנות. אז בואו לראות איך. הראשונה היא כי כדי לנצל את הפונקציונליות שאנחנו צריכים, קרוא וכתוב, אנחנו צריכים

ייבוא ​​מספריה זה מה מאפשר לנו להשתמש בפונקציות אלה, כך נוכל לייבא: 'java.io'. וכאן נוכל לבחור את אחד כי ברצוננו לשמור על דברים פשוטים נוכל לבחור את כולם, וזה נכון אנחנו יבוא יותר מאשר ספריות צורך, וזה לא מאוד טוב בפועל לא לעשות את זה יותר מסובך, עם נתונים נוספים, ובנקודה זו אנחנו יכולים להשתמש בפונקציות, אז כאן נוכל לראות ראשון, איך לכתוב,

שכן ייתכנו טעויות בכתב, בין אם על ידי: רשות, או כל דבר שמגיע אינו שלם, נוכל לשים אותו בתוך את 'לנסות לתפוס' וכאן בדרך זו אנחנו יכולים לשלוט על שגיאות כך שהתכנית לא לחסום או לא משותקת, אבל יודעים איך להתמודד עם השגיאה, אם היא מתרחשת רחבה, שגיאה, נכנה רחבה זו, 'אקס' כי כאן נוכל לומר כי התצוגה כך שהמשתמש יודע, מה

עבר, הוא רק זה, אבל עשינו פה כלום פשוט לקרוא, יש לנו כל הזמן לאחור, למקרה שמשהו יקרה. בסדר! עכשיו אם אנחנו לכתוב ... אנו יוצרים משתנה, סוג: 'FileWrite' משתנה זה קיים בקבצים אלה כי ייבאנו, נכנה את 'קובץ' הנה זה בא לומר כי מדובר חדש, 'FileWrite' ואנחנו נגיד לך איך ניקרא את הקובץ שבו נכתוב, ועל כן נעלנו:

Jotajotavm.txt מושלם! 'והתיק זה להיוצר, שבו ייצור קובץ זה? ... בתיקיה משלהם, המשתמש איפה אני עובד מסמך / NetBeansProyect, ואת שמו של הפרויקט שסיפרו לך, יש שם תוכל ליצור את הקובץ. זהו הקובץ אנחנו יצרתי, והוא שם פשוט לכתוב הודעה, אז אני אשים, fichero.write, וכאן אנו כותבים את ההודעה, למשל כך אנחנו עושים,

holaaaaaaa, או יכול לעבור כמו מחרוזת סוג משתנה פרמטר, אשר מצאנו שנוצרו בעבר, ואמרנו, את הערך שהיא תהיה, אם אני אני זורק את זה, ולכתוב את הקובץ, וקרוב ... זה מאוד חשוב, בכל פעם שהם פותחים קובץ, ciérrenlo! אל תשכח! ... אנחנו סוגרים, השקנו, ואומר שהוא פועל כראוי, בוא נראה אם ​​זה נכון! ... והנה יצרתי קובץ זה, ואם אפתח אותו שם מעביר את המסר כי יש לי

אמר עם Java, אתה צריך ליצור, לבדוק! אנחנו יודעים איך לכתוב .... עכשיו בוא נראה איך לקרוא! העתקתי את כל זה שוב, כאילו גם נכשל קריאה, ועכשיו כאן במקום הקריאה, במקום ליצור לי אחד, FileWrite, ואצור 'FileReader' וזה יהיה FileReader, ואני צריך לספר איזה קובץ זה מה שאני רוצה לקרוא, טוב! עכשיו, אם זה אם זה משנה, אז מה שנעשה זה ... כי קובץ זה, לא לתת אותו שם

לפני, אני אתקשר וכאן קורא אחר, אני צריך ליצור משתנה נוסף הוא מסוג BufferedReader, אשר הולך להיות קשרו את פונקציות, קריאה, הולך לתת, 'BR' כדי להקל וזה יגרום חדש 'BufferedReader,' בסדר וכן, מה ישויך הוא קורא שאנחנו פשוט נוצרנו לפני, אז הם יודעים איזה קובץ הוא לקריאה!, מה יש לוגית לדעת, איפה לקרוא, ועכשיו כאן אנו

להראות על המסך מה שקראת, 'השיטה'. כאן ואנחנו נראה על מסך מה שקראת הוא BR המהווה את השם המשתנה, אנו כדי לקרוא לפונקציה: 'ReadLine' לקרוא קו, בסדר! בואו נזרוק אותה, ואני צריך להראות על המסך: 'holaaaaaaa' בדיוק!

כדי למצוא קורסים חדשים, להירשם. לא יהיה זבל, הבטיח :)

על הסופר

foto de jotajotavm
José Javier Villena

ביוגרפיה: אנליסט מתכנת בשפות שונות. פלטפורמות PREMIUM מורה מוכרת ברחבי העולם כמו CodigoFacilito. מאמרי העורך Cristalab. ערוץ YouTube שלי הוא ממומן על ידי המוציא לאור אנאיה ו LaTostadora. אני רוצה להסביר בפירוט ולתת כמה דוגמאות למען הסר ספק.